 indielondon.co.uk - music - Tom Waits, Real Gone preview
REAL Gone is the unpredictable follow-up to the atmospheric and conceptual Alice and Blood Money, the two acclaimed albums Tom Waits released simultaneously in the spring of 2002.
With Real Gone, he has blended the surreal absurdist qualities of the Eighties for the up-tempo songs, but the lyrics are more compact and conform more to the irregular meter of the blues or hollers.
The songs on Real Gone are some of the longest, groove-laden Waits has ever recorded.

 Gone: Information From Answers.com
They recorded their first album, Let's Get Real, Real Gone For A Change, in late 1985 and released it in 1986 on Ginn's SST Records label.
Gone was a three-piece punk-based instrumental band, originally formed as a side project by Black Flag guitarist Greg Ginn in late 1985.
Another band called "Gone" exists, and their two albums have mistakenly been combined with the original band's on the AllMusic.com database.

 Waits' 'Real Gone' Arrives This Fall
"Real Gone" will be the follow-up to the simultaneously released 2002 concept albums "Blood Money" and "Alice." Those sets, which stemmed from previous theatrical collaborations with Robert Wilson, debuted at No. 32 and No. 33 on The Billboard 200, respectively.
As previously reported, the 15-track disc was written and produced by Waits and his wife/longtime collaborator Kathleen Brennan and recorded in an old Mississippi schoolhouse.
The inimitable artist's "Real Gone" will be released Oct. 5 through Epitaph's Anti- Records label.

 HMV.co.uk: Music Albums: Real Gone (2004)
Featuring fifteen tracks that echo everything from primal blues to what Waits describes as ‘cubist funk’, ‘Real Gone’ is a unique musical mash that is also noteworthy for being the first Tom Waits album to be piano-less.

 Real Gone
Furthering his unwavering commitment to the art of noise, Tom Waits creates structure from unlikely grunts and coughed clatter on "Real Gone," minimizing the role of instrumental melodies.
Through verses and choruses written with hymeneal collaborator Kathleen Brennan, his guttural growl is alternately pushed to its breaking point ("Hoist That Rag") and reduced to a mournful whimper ("How's It Gonna End"); as a stammering beat box, it churns out rhythmic percussive blasts worthy of a backfiring jalopy or industrial sweatshop.
